A safety and compliance firm in the United Kingdom is seeking a Fire Safety Officer to manage all aspects of fire safety within the organization. You will act as the authorized competent person, develop policies, and ensure compliance with fire safety regulations.

The ideal candidate will have a fire risk assessment qualification and at least 2 years of experience in the field. Strong communication and organizational skills are essential for this role.

How to prepare for a job interview at Atlas Elektronik

Know Your Fire Safety Regulations

Make sure you brush up on the latest fire safety regulations and compliance standards in the UK. Being able to discuss these confidently will show that you're not just familiar with the basics, but that you’re also committed to staying updated in your field.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are specific examples from your past roles where you've successfully managed fire safety policies or conducted inspections.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, making it easy for the interviewer to see your impact.

Communicate Clearly

As a Fire Safety Officer, strong communication skills are key. Practice explaining complex fire safety concepts in simple terms. This will demonstrate your ability to convey important information effectively to both colleagues and clients.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the company’s current fire safety policies or any challenges they face.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the company is the right fit for you.
